My first attempt at ABT's on the smoker and they came out good. I used jalapenos and zuchinni from another thread. I can't handle a lot of heat so that is why I tried the zuchinni. I did follow the directions for gettingrid o fthe heat and it worked like a champ. My jalapenos had no heat what so ever. Stuffed with cream cheese, cheddar cheese, and mild itailian sausage then wrapped them in turkey bacon and canadian bacon when I ran out of the first. Smoked for 3 hours on a electric brinkman.
